          Blood Fat Links Found Between Heart Risk and Alzheimer’s

          New research reveals complex relationships between blood lipid levels and the risk of developing Alzheimer’s disease, the most common form of dementia. While small dense LDL cholesterol—linked to heart disease—was associated with increased Alzheimer’s risk, other markers like ApoB48 were linked to reduced risk.

          Nitrous Oxide Unlocks Blood-Brain Barrier for Safer Gene Delivery

          Researchers have discovered that nitrous oxide can safely enhance the delivery of gene therapy to the brain by making the blood-brain barrier (BBB) more permeable when paired with focused ultrasound (FUS). This method required significantly lower concentrations of microbubbles and ultrasound pressure than conventional techniques, reducing the risk of tissue damage.

          Higher IQ in High School Linked to Increased Alcohol Use in Adulthood

          A new study shows that individuals with higher IQs in high school are more likely to consume alcohol moderately or heavily later in life, though less likely to binge drink. This connection may be due to social factors, such as income level and career stress, that often accompany higher IQs. Researchers used data from the Wisconsin Longitudinal Study, revealing that each IQ point increase correlated with a 1.6% rise in moderate or heavy drinking.

          AI Can Spot Early Signs of Alzheimer’s in Speech Patterns

          Artificial intelligence can detect signs of mild cognitive decline and Alzheimer's disease, even when no symptoms are apparent, by analyzing a person's speech. The technology could be used as a simple screening method to identify early signs of cognitive impairment.

          Migraine Drug Effective for Weight Loss

          Triptans, drugs commonly prescribed for migraine relief, may be effective for the treatment of obesity. Daily triptan exposure led to reduced food intake and increased weight loss in mouse models.
